Cops searching for Hennops river robbers

Police are searching for 10 men who robbed a group of people and raped a woman at the Hennops river.

Eliot Mahlase

Police launched a manhunt on Thursday after ten people were robbed and a woman was raped in Erasmia at the weekend.

Police spokesperson Constable Tumisang Moloto said the robbery occurred when the group went to fetch water from the Hennops river on Saturday.

“They were robbed at gunpoint. A 52-year-old man claims that he was with nine other people, including four women, when they were approached by seven unknown men,” Moloto said.

” The suspects… robbed them off their cellphones and bankcards. Furthermore, a 49-year-old woman claimed she was raped by the men during the robbery.”

Moloto said armed robbery and rape dockets were opened at Erasmia police station.

He urged anyone with information on the matter to come forward.

“The police are issuing a warning to…those members of the public who goes to Hennops river to pray or fetch water.”
